Christmas Projection Mapping On House Exterior Wow Factor Vs Complexity

As holiday traditions evolve, so do the ways we celebrate them. One of the most visually striking trends in modern Christmas decorating is projection mapping on home exteriors. Unlike traditional string lights or inflatable yard displays, projection mapping transforms entire facades into dynamic storytelling canvases—think snowfall drifting across your roofline, Santa’s sleigh soaring over the chimney, or animated reindeer galloping across the garage wall.

The \"wow factor\" is undeniable. Videos of homes lit up with cinematic projections routinely go viral every December. But behind that magical glow lies a layer of technical complexity that many homeowners underestimate. Is it worth the effort? Can you pull it off without hiring a production team? The answer depends on understanding both the spectacle and the setup.

The Allure: Why Projection Mapping Delivers Unmatched Holiday Impact

Projection mapping turns static architecture into immersive visual experiences. When done well, it creates a sense of wonder not just for passersby but for families gathered inside watching their home come alive from the outside.

Unlike flat light displays, projection mapping uses 3D spatial awareness to align animations precisely with architectural features. A gable becomes a mountain peak dusted with snow; windows transform into glowing presents unwrapping themselves. This level of integration elevates holiday decor from decoration to performance art.

Breaking Down the Complexity: What It Actually Takes to Pull Off

The magic on screen belies a multi-step technical process. Successful projection mapping requires hardware coordination, software expertise, environmental planning, and time investment.

At its core, projection mapping involves projecting video onto irregular surfaces using specialized calibration tools. On a house, this means dealing with angles, textures, obstructions (like trees or railings), and ambient light—all of which affect visibility and alignment.

Key Technical Components

  • Projector(s): High-lumen outdoor-rated projectors (typically 3,000–5,000 lumens minimum) capable of wide throw distances.
  • Media Player: A device (Raspberry Pi, mini PC, or dedicated player) to run looping content reliably.
  • Software: Tools like MadMapper, HeavyM, or Lightform for warping and masking projections to fit architectural contours.
  • Cabling & Power: Weatherproof extension cords, surge protectors, and secure cable routing to prevent tripping hazards or water damage.
  • Content: Custom-designed or pre-made animations optimized for resolution, aspect ratio, and loop timing.

Each component introduces potential points of failure. A misaligned projector shifts the entire scene. Wind-blown tree branches cast distracting shadows. Moisture seeps into unsealed connections. And if your content isn’t properly masked, Santa might appear to be flying through your neighbor’s attic.

Do’s and Don’ts: Practical Guidelines for Homeowners

To balance ambition with feasibility, consider these real-world recommendations based on common pitfalls and successes.

Action Do Don't
Site Selection Choose a flat, light-colored wall with minimal obstructions Attempt full-house mapping on a multi-gabled, dark brick façade without testing first
Projector Placement Mount securely on a stable platform 15–25 feet back, angled slightly upward Leave on unstable ground or where pets/children can bump it
Content Design Use high-contrast visuals with defined edges for clarity at night Assume daytime-visible animations will work equally well after dark
Weather Prep Enclose electronics in ventilated, waterproof enclosures Expose media players or power strips to rain or snow
Neighbor Relations Notify nearby homes about brightness and sound levels Blind adjacent bedrooms with direct beam spill

A Realistic Timeline: From Idea to Installation

Even experienced DIYers should expect a week or more of preparation, depending on scope. Here’s a typical sequence for a mid-complexity residential setup:

  1. Week 1 – Planning & Research (Days 1–3): Assess your home’s exterior, identify ideal projection zones, measure distances, research compatible projectors, and determine power access points.
  2. Day 4 – Equipment Purchase or Rental: Decide whether to buy or rent gear. Renting high-lumen projectors ($75–$150/day) may be cost-effective for seasonal use.
  3. Day 5 – Content Acquisition: Download pre-mapped templates from marketplaces like Envato Elements or commission custom animations (~$100–$300). Alternatively, design simple scenes using free tools like Blender or DaVinci Resolve.
  4. Day 6 – Dry Run Setup: Assemble equipment indoors or in the garage. Test playback, focus, and basic warping. Confirm file compatibility.
  5. Day 7 – Outdoor Calibration: Set up projector outdoors at dusk. Use grid mode in mapping software to align corners and edges. Mask areas where light spills onto unwanted surfaces.
  6. Day 8 – Final Adjustments: Watch full loops under real conditions. Check for distortion, flicker, or audio sync issues. Secure all cables and housings.
  7. Ongoing – Maintenance: Inspect nightly for condensation, wildlife interference, or misalignment due to temperature shifts.
Tip: Record a short video of your final calibration settings—this saves hours if you need to reset after a power outage.

Mini Case Study: The Miller Family’s First Projection Project

The Millers in suburban Minneapolis wanted to elevate their already-popular Christmas display. Known for elaborate light shows synced to music, they decided to add projection mapping to their two-story colonial home for the first time in 2023.

They rented a 4,500-lumen outdoor projector and used HeavyM software to map a 90-second loop featuring falling snow, glowing ornaments, and a slow pan of a starry sky across their front wall. The total budget: $220 (rental + software subscription).

Challenges arose quickly. Initial tests showed severe keystone distortion because the driveway sloped downward. They solved it by building a wooden platform from treated lumber to raise the projector. Another issue: frost buildup on the lens during sub-zero nights. They addressed it by rigging a small fan inside a weatherproof box to circulate warm air gently around the unit.

In the end, the display ran smoothly for 38 nights. Local news covered it, and their street saw double the usual foot traffic. More importantly, their kids described it as “the most magical Christmas ever.”

Was it complex? Yes. Was it worth it? Unequivocally.

When Simplicity Wins: Alternatives for Lower Effort, High Impact

Not every homeowner has the time, budget, or technical appetite for full projection mapping. Fortunately, there are scaled-down options that still deliver visual punch.

  • Static Gobo Projections: Use metal stencils (gobos) in standard outdoor projectors to cast fixed images like stars, snowflakes, or nativity silhouettes. Setup takes minutes, lasts all season.
  • Pre-Mapped Video Loops: Buy ready-to-play videos designed for common house shapes (e.g., single-story ranch, split-level). These require no calibration—just aim and play.
  • Smart Lighting Integration: Combine limited projections with addressable LED strips (e.g., Philips Hue or Kasa Smart) along eaves and windows to enhance depth and movement.

These hybrid approaches maintain the festive atmosphere while reducing troubleshooting load. For many, this balanced strategy offers the best return on investment—both financial and emotional.

Expert Insight: Managing Expectations in Residential Projection

While consumer technology has made projection more accessible, professionals caution against equating availability with ease.

“Just because you can buy a bright projector doesn’t mean you can turn your house into a Disney experience. True mapping requires patience, iteration, and acceptance that perfection is fleeting—especially outdoors.” — Lena Park, Immersive Experience Designer

Park emphasizes that environmental variables—humidity, wind, thermal expansion of materials—are often underestimated. She advises starting with one-night trials before committing to month-long runs.

Frequently Asked Questions

Can I use a regular indoor projector outdoors?

No. Indoor projectors lack weather resistance and sufficient brightness for nighttime outdoor viewing. Even brief exposure to dew or cold can damage internal components. Always use outdoor-rated or properly enclosed systems.

How much does a basic setup cost?

A functional entry-level system (projector rental, media player, software, cabling) ranges from $150–$400 for the season. Buying outright pushes costs to $800–$1,500+, depending on quality and lumen output.

Do I need special permission to run a projection show?

In most U.S. municipalities, no formal permit is required for holiday displays. However, check local ordinances regarding light pollution, noise (if playing audio), and electrical safety. Some HOAs restrict commercial-grade equipment or set curfews.

Conclusion: Weighing Magic Against Mechanics

Christmas projection mapping stands at the intersection of artistry and engineering. Its ability to captivate audiences is unmatched in the world of seasonal décor. Yet, the journey from concept to execution demands respect for the technical hurdles involved.

The true measure of success isn’t just visual impact—it’s sustainability. A display that dazzles for three nights but fails by week two due to poor planning delivers less joy than a simpler, reliable alternative.

For those willing to learn, test, and adapt, projection mapping can become a cherished family tradition. For others, integrating partial effects or leveraging pre-built solutions offers a pragmatic middle ground.
